Expressions of Necessity � (( HAVE TO & MUST )) � elementary/intermediate � �When, Why & How� to use the infinitive/ affirmative/ negative & question form of �Have to� & �Must�. (( Definitions & 90 Exercises )) � (( B&W VERSION INCLUDED ))
Necessity or strong obligation in English may be expressed by �must� or �have to�. "Must�, however, appears to be in use today for expression of orders, commands, or very strong obligation on part of the speaker. �Have to� seems more in use for everyday expressions of necessity. In many cases, however, both �must� and �have to� have the same meanin...

�NOUNS�- Countable or Uncountable? - HOW MUCH is used with singular uncountable nouns & HOW MANY is used with plural countable nouns - ((5 exercises & 70 sentences to complete)) - elementary/intermediate - ((B&W VERSION INCLUDED))
This worksheet focuses on using HOW MUCH & HOW MANY with countable & uncountable nouns. The adjective MUCH is used with nouns that are almost always singular & uncountable and MANY is used only with plural countable nouns.
